Her weight is between the 10th - 25th percentiles and her height is just on the 10th percentile for her age. She is on the growth chart which indicates she is normal for her age. What is important is that she is gaining weight at a steady rate even if it maybe slow. She is 27 months old and should be eating regular foods (the food you eat) cut up in small pieces and eating on her own. As a guideline for a 27 month old child should eat the following: Dairy 4 feedings a day –Milk or breast milk (4oz), cheese (½ oz), yogurt (½ cup), or cottage cheese (¼ cup). Starch 4 feedings a day – Cereal (¼ cup), pasta (¼ cup), rice (¼ cup), bread (½ slice), or crackers (2). Fruits & Vegetables 4 feedings a day – Fruits (including 100% juice limited to only 4-6ozs) & Vegetables (¼ cup). Protein source 3 feedings a day – Meat or fish (1oz), egg (1), or beans (¼ cup). She should eat 3 meals and have snacks between meals using the foods above to be spread out throughout the day. Suggest giving her the Pediasure in place of milk at all times to help her gain weight.
